Key Features of the Cheltenham UK Street Map



The map of Cheltenham covers a variety of features that make navigation straightforward:


  1. Main Streets: These include Bath Road, Promenade, and Montpellier Parade, which are the busiest and most prominent thoroughfares.

  2. Residential Areas: Such as Tivoli, Hesters Way, and St. Mark's, offering quiet neighborhoods and local amenities.

  3. Public Transport Hubs: The Cheltenham Spa Railway Station and bus stops are carefully marked for easy access.

  4. Tourist Attractions: Parks, museums, theatres, and historic landmarks are indicated clearly.

  5. Shopping and Dining Districts: The Promenade and Montpellier are known for shopping, cafes, and fine dining options.



Popular Streets and Areas in Cheltenham



Understanding the main streets and districts is crucial when using the Cheltenham UK street map. Here are some notable areas:

The Promenade


This is the heart of Cheltenham, lined with Georgian buildings, gardens, and a variety of shops. It's also home to the Town Hall and the Everyman Theatre.

Montpellier District


Known for its boutique shops, cafes, and restaurants, Montpellier is a vibrant area that attracts both locals and visitors alike.

Up and Coming Areas


St. Paul’s and Hesters Way offer diverse communities with local markets, parks, and cultural venues.
